Where Can a Pediatric Registered Nurse Work in Georgia and What Can They Expect?

As a Pediatric Registered Nurse in Georgia, you can expect to engage in a rewarding and dynamic range of work across various facilities, including children’s hospitals, pediatric units in larger healthcare systems, outpatient clinics, and community health centers. In these settings, you will provide essential care to infants, children, and adolescents, assisting with everything from routine check-ups and vaccinations to managing complex medical conditions and supporting families through critical health challenges. Georgia’s healthcare landscape also offers opportunities in specialized areas such as pediatric oncology, critical care, and neonatal nursing, allowing you to hone your skills and expand your expertise while making a meaningful impact on the lives of young patients and their families. Additionally, with a growing demand for pediatric nurses in both urban and rural areas, you’ll find a variety of positions that cater to different lifestyle preferences and career aspirations, ensuring that your contributions to pediatric healthcare are both fulfilling and impactful.

Frequently Asked Questions about Travel Pediatric Registered Nurse Jobs near Georgia

How much does a Travel Pediatric Registered Nurse earn in Georgia on average?

As of December 4, 2025 the average weekly pay for a Travel Pediatric Registered Nurse in Georgia is $1,772.

What is the highest salary offered for a Pediatric RN Travel job in Georgia?

As of December 4, 2025, the highest weekly pay for a travel Pediatric Registered Nurse job in Georgia is $2,062.

What types of experience are often expected for a Peds Travel job in Georgia?

For a pediatric position in Georgia, candidates typically need a background in pediatric nursing or child health services, along with relevant certifications such as PALS or pediatric CPR. Experience working with children in various healthcare settings is often preferred, as it demonstrates the ability to communicate effectively and provide compassionate care.

Which Cities in Georgia Offer the Best Pediatric Registered Nurse Job Opportunities?

If you’re a Pediatric RN considering your next career move, Georgia offers some exciting opportunities in vibrant cities like Atlanta, Dublin, and Alpharetta. Each of these locations not only provides competitive pay but also boasts unique lifestyles, community vibes, and amenities that enhance your working experience.

Atlanta stands as a bustling metropolis with a thriving healthcare sector, where Pediatric RNs can expect to earn between $1,695 and $2,062 per week. This diverse city is known for its rich history, cultural attractions, and major sports teams, offering a dynamic work environment. While the cost of living is moderate compared to other big cities, healthcare professionals will find plenty of housing options ranging from chic apartments in Midtown to family-friendly homes in the suburbs. The climate is classified as humid subtropical, making for hot summers and mild winters, which allows for year-round outdoor activities. With iconic attractions like the Georgia Aquarium, Piedmont Park, and a booming dining scene, Atlanta promises a vibrant lifestyle for healthcare workers and their families.

In contrast, Dublin presents a quieter, yet welcoming atmosphere. As a Pediatric RN here, you can expect earnings in the range of $1,411 to $1,555 per week. The cost of living is significantly lower than in Atlanta, making it an attractive option for those seeking affordability without sacrificing quality of life. Housing options vary from cozy historical homes to modern developments, appealing to a range of budgets and preferences. Dublin enjoys a mild climate, akin to that of much of Georgia, with warm summers and cool winters, perfect for those who appreciate a slower pace of life.
